Why These Are the Top Windows Contractors in Galesburg

The window service market in Galesburg, IL, is moderately competitive, characterized by a few long-standing local providers and several regional companies that extend their service areas to cover the city. Given the prevalence of historic and older housing stock in the area, there is significant demand for window repair, custom sizing, and energy-efficient upgrades to improve home comfort and reduce utility costs. Service quality is generally high among the established players, with a strong emphasis on craftsmanship. Pricing is mid-range for the Midwest, with standard vinyl double-hung replacement window installations typically starting from $500-$800 per window, depending on the brand, energy ratings, and complexity of the installation. Custom and high-performance windows can exceed $1,000 per unit. Homeowners are advised to seek multiple quotes and verify local licensing and insurance.

Frequently Asked Questions About Windows in Galesburg

Get answers to common questions about windows services in Galesburg, Illinois.

1What is the typical cost range for a full home window replacement in Galesburg, and what factors influence the price?

For a standard-sized home in Galesburg, a full window replacement typically ranges from $8,000 to $20,000, depending on the number and size of windows. Key cost factors include the window material (vinyl is popular for its value and insulation), the quality of the glass (double or triple-pane Low-E is recommended for our Illinois climate), and the complexity of installation in older homes common in Galesburg's historic districts. Labor costs are also influenced by whether you need full-frame replacement or a pocket installation.

2When is the best time of year to schedule window installation in Galesburg, and how long does the process take?

The ideal times are late spring (May-June) and early fall (September-October), avoiding the peak humidity of summer and the freezing temperatures of a Galesburg winter, which can complicate sealing and curing. For a full home project, expect 1-3 days of installation work. However, scheduling with a reputable local contractor often requires a lead time of 4-8 weeks, especially during these popular seasons, so planning ahead is crucial.

3Are there specific window features or building codes I should consider for Galesburg's climate?

Absolutely. Given Galesburg's wide temperature swings—from hot, humid summers to cold, windy winters—look for windows with a low U-factor (for insulation) and a low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C) to manage summer heat. Illinois building codes, adopted locally, require proper egress sizing for basement and bedroom windows. Furthermore, if your home is in a local historic district, you may need approval for specific styles or materials to maintain architectural integrity.

5My older Galesburg home has uneven frames; will this be a problem for new window installation?

This is a very common concern in Galesburg's many charming, older homes. Professional installers are accustomed to dealing with settling and out-of-square openings. They will perform precise measurements and use techniques like shimming and custom-sizing to ensure a perfect, level, and airtight fit. Properly addressing these irregularities is critical to prevent drafts, water infiltration, and operational issues, making an experienced local installer invaluable.
